PAMPHYLIA, Side. Valerian I. AD 253-260. Æ 8 Assaria (32mm, 17.66 g, 6h). Laureate, draped, and cuirassed bust right, seen from behind; H (mark of value) before / Tyche standing left, holding rudder and cornucopia. SNG France -; SNG Copenhagen -; SNG von Aulock 8544 (same dies). VF, brown surfaces, rough and porous.
From the J.P. Righetti Collection, 8527.
